Also in March, a trader from Côte d'Ivoire was sentenced to hang for drug trafficking in Malaysia. Kouame Koffi Francis, 35, was found guilty under the Dangerous Drugs Act for having more than 1.3kg of heroin near the Malaysian-Thai border on December 29, 1997. The court was told Francis had hidden the drug inside his shoes.
